WRT1900ACS Ver2 DD-WRT to Gargoyle?
I have a WRT1900ACS Ver2 with DD-WRT on it what would be the best way of flashing this to Gargoyle.
Flash back to original factory firmware or if possible flash straight to Gargoyle.

Re: WRT1900ACS Ver2 DD-WRT to Gargoyle?
Back to stok first just to be sure. Don't forget that the wrt routers have 2 partitions and you can do the power on and off 3 times trick to boot to partition with the alternative fermwair on it. It's saved my ass before lol

Re: WRT1900ACS Ver2 DD-WRT to Gargoyle?
Thanks for that, I did a bit more research and decided to boot to the second partition via the 3 power reset method.
Once back to the original firmware on second partition I flashed latest factory firmware to get it back to standard then flashed latest Gargoyle firmware onto the router, so far so good.
Will keep a eye on it and see if all is good.

Re: WRT1900ACS Ver2 DD-WRT to Gargoyle?
This should not be necessary for your router unless Linksys have begun locking them down.
In that case I would flash to LEDE first, then sysupgrade to Gargoyle.
If you are coming from DDWRT I would return to stock first.
Make sure you use Factory image for the first flash whether you start at Gargoyle or LEDE
